Programme Overview
The Advanced Certificate in State Transition Testing Fundamentals is a comprehensive program designed for software engineers, quality assurance professionals, and testing teams aiming to deepen their expertise in state transition testing methodologies. This program covers advanced concepts in state transition diagrams, finite state machines, and automata theory, with a strong emphasis on practical application and hands-on exercises. Learners will explore how to model complex systems, identify potential issues through state diagrams, and implement effective testing strategies that ensure system reliability and robustness.
Participants will develop key skills in designing and executing state transition tests, analyzing system behaviors, and leveraging automation tools for efficient testing processes. The curriculum includes in-depth training in state-based testing techniques, risk assessment frameworks, and the integration of state transition testing with other software testing methodologies. Topics Covered
- Foundational Concepts: Covers the core principles and key terminology.: State Transition Tables: Introduces the creation and usage of state transition tables.
- Equivalence Partitioning: Explores the technique of partitioning inputs into equivalence classes.: Boundary Value Analysis: Discusses testing techniques for boundary values.
- State Machine Modeling: Teaches the creation and analysis of state machines.: Test Case Generation: Focuses on methods for generating comprehensive test cases.
